9865930571 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 11308925376. Its totient is φ = 8431374336.
The previous prime is 9865930561. The next prime is 9865930583. The reversal of 9865930571 is 1750395689.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 9865930571 - 26 = 9865930507 is a prime.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(9865930561)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 5255285 + ... + 5257161.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(706807836).
Almost surely, 29865930571 is an apocalyptic number.
9865930571 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1442994805).
9865930571 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
9865930571 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 3718.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 2041200, while the sum is 53.
The square root of 9865930571 is about 99327.3908395866. The cubic root of 9865930571 is about 2144.7632111112.
